STOPPING THE ENGINE (fig.3)
To stop the engine:
1. Push the rocker switch to the OFF position.

HIGH ALTITUDE OPERATION

fig.3
Carburetor Modifications
The standard carburetor air-fuel mixture may be too rich when operated at high altitude resulting in possible decreased performance
and increased fuel consumption. Please have an authorized Ariens Service Center modify this engine's carburetor if it is operated
continuously above 5000 feet. Failure to modify may result in poor engine performance, spark plug fouling, hard starting, and
increased emissions.
Carburetor modification by an authorized Ariens Service Center will improve performance and allow this engine to continually meet US
EPA and California ARB emission standards throughout its useful life.
Important Note
When the carburetor has been modified for high altitude operation, the air-fuel mixture may be too lean for operation at 5000 feet or
below. This could result in the engine overheating and could cause serious engine damage. Please have an authorized Ariens Service
Center restore high altitude converted carburetors back to the original factory specification before operating below 5000 feet.
